Abstract :
A component-based model integration approach for the embedded computer control system (ECS) development is proposed in this paper. The three-layer architecture for modeling, verification as well as implementation is described. Model strategies such as multi-aspect & multi-view description method, DSML (domain specific modeling language) & FML(formal modeling language) description method as well as hierarchical component based modeling method are put forward. The focus of our approach is on creating an integrated embedded computer control system development environment for design, verification as well as implementation.
